免费提供各种各样的实用优质计算资讯,海量计算知识尽在谋略计算网
每日更新手机访问:https://m.xiaomaiwenhua.com/
您的位置: 主页>计算大全 >计算机原理之寻址方式

计算机原理之寻址方式

来源:www.xiaomaiwenhua.com 时间:2024-05-27 06:20:09 作者:谋略计算网 浏览: [手机版]

本文目录:

计算机原理之寻址方式(1)

  计算机是一种能够进行数据处理的代化设备,其内部结构包括了许多不同的部件,其中最为重要的就是CPU,也就是中央处理器来自www.xiaomaiwenhua.com。而CPU的功能就是行各种指令,这些指令需要通过地址来访问内存中的数据。因此,寻址方式就成为了计算机原理中一个非常重要的概念。

一、什么是寻址方式

寻址方式是指CPU在访问内存时所采用的寻址方式。在计算机中,每个内存单元都有一个唯一的地址,CPU在行指令时需要通过这个地址来访问内存中的数据。不同的CPU采用的寻址方式也不同,主要有直接寻址、寄存器寻址、间接寻址、寄存器间接寻址、相对寻址等HQuK

计算机原理之寻址方式(2)

二、直接寻址

  直接寻址是指CPU直接使用指令中给出的地址访问内存中的数据。例,指令MOV AL, [1000H]表示将内存地址1000H中的数据传到寄存器AL中。这种寻址方式的优点是简单、速,但缺点是只能访问指定地址的数据,灵活性较差。

三、寄存器寻址

  寄存器寻址是指CPU使用指令中给出的寄存器来访问内存中的数据。例,指令MOV AX, [BX]表示将寄存器BX中存的地址所指向的内存单元中的数据传到寄存器AX中Hjf。这种寻址方式的优点是可以利用寄存器中存的地址来访问内存,提高了灵活性,但缺点是需要占用寄存器,限制了寄存器的使用。

四、间接寻址

间接寻址是指CPU使用指令中给出的地址所指向的内存单元中存的地址来访问内存中的数据。例,指令MOV AX, [1000H]表示将内存地址1000H中存的地址所指向的内存单元中的数据传到寄存器AX中。这种寻址方式的优点是可以通过间接寻址来访问内存中的数据,提高了灵活性,但缺点是需要多次访问内存,降低了效率。

五、寄存器间接寻址

  寄存器间接寻址是指CPU使用指令中给出的寄存器所存的地址所指向的内存单元中存的地址来访问内存中的数据谋~略~计~算~网。例,指令MOV AX, [BX]表示将寄存器BX中存的地址所指向的内存单元中存的地址所指向的内存单元中的数据传到寄存器AX中。这种寻址方式的优点是可以通过寄存器间接寻址来访问内存中的数据,提高了灵活性,同时也可以利用寄存器来存地址,提高了效率。

六、相对寻址

相对寻址是指CPU使用指令中给出的寄存器所存的地址上指令中给出的偏移量来访问内存中的数据。例,指令MOV AX, [BX+4]表示将寄存器BX中存的地址上4所指向的内存单元中的数据传到寄存器AX中。这种寻址方式的优点是可以通过相对寻址来访问内存中的数据,提高了灵活性,同时也可以利用寄存器来存地址偏移量,提高了效率www.xiaomaiwenhua.com谋略计算网

计算机原理之寻址方式(3)

七、总结

  寻址方式是计算机原理中一个非常重要的概念,不同的CPU采用的寻址方式也不同。直接寻址、寄存器寻址、间接寻址、寄存器间接寻址、相对寻址等都有其优点缺点,需要根据具体况来选择使用。在实际应用中,寻址方式的选择对于计算机的性能效率有着非常重要的响。

0% (0)
0% (0)
版权声明:《计算机原理之寻址方式》一文由谋略计算网(www.xiaomaiwenhua.com)网友投稿,不代表本站观点,版权归原作者本人所有,转载请注明出处,如有侵权、虚假信息、错误信息或任何问题,请尽快与我们联系,我们将第一时间处理!

我要评论

评论 ( 0 条评论)
网友评论仅供其表达个人看法,并不表明好好孕立场。
最新评论

还没有评论,快来做评论第一人吧!
相关文章
  • 心电图qrs振幅计算公式

    心电图(Electrocardiogram,ECG)是一项非侵入性的检查方法,通过记录心脏电活动的变化,可以反映心脏的生理状态。在心电图中,QRS波群是心电图中最大的波形,通常用于评估心脏的电活动和心脏的机械功能。QRS振幅是QRS波群中正波峰和负波峰之间的峰峰值,是评估心电图中QRS波群幅度大小的指标。本文将介绍QRS振幅的计算公式及其应用。

    [ 2024-05-27 06:07:38 ]
  • 肖维涅准则的计算方法

    引言肖维涅准则(Shapley value)是由美国经济学家劳埃德·肖维涅(Lloyd Shapley)于1953年提出的一种分配方法,用于确定多人合作博弈中每个参与者的贡献价值。该准则在经济学、博弈论和社会选择理论等领域有着广泛的应用。本文将介绍肖维涅准则的计算方法及其应用。肖维涅准则的基本原理

    [ 2024-05-27 05:56:00 ]
  • 探究中医针灸的疗效及其应用

    中医针灸是中华民族的传统医学之一,它源远流长,历史悠久。针灸疗法是通过针刺人体特定穴位来调节人体的生理和病理状态,达到治疗疾病的目的。在中国和其他东亚国家,针灸疗法已经被广泛应用于临床治疗,其疗效备受认可。本文将探究中医针灸的疗效及其应用。中医针灸的疗效1. 缓解疼痛

    [ 2024-05-27 05:45:51 ]
  • 计算机卡农简谱

    什么是计算机卡农?计算机卡农是一种由计算机程序生成的音乐作品,它们通常使用算法和随机性来创造出独特的音乐。计算机卡农的音乐风格多种多样,可以是古典音乐、电子音乐、摇滚乐等等。计算机卡农的生成原理计算机卡农的生成原理可以简单概括为:通过计算机程序生成一组音符,然后按照一定的规则进行重复演奏。这些规则可以是音乐理论上的规则,也可以是随机性生成的规则。

    [ 2024-05-27 05:33:40 ]
  • 探究人类的睡眠与健康

    睡眠是人类生命中不可或缺的重要环节,每个人都需要一定的睡眠时间来保持身体健康。然而,现代社会的快节奏生活和各种电子设备的普及,使得越来越多的人睡眠不足或睡眠质量不佳。本文将探究人类的睡眠与健康之间的关系,并提出一些改善睡眠的方法。睡眠的作用

    [ 2024-05-27 05:23:59 ]
  • 大连计算机编程语言的发展现状及趋势

    随着互联网时代的到来,计算机编程语言已经成为了现代社会中不可或缺的一部分。作为中国东北地区的经济中心和科技创新城市,大连在计算机编程语言方面也有着自己的发展现状和趋势。大连计算机编程语言的发展现状在大连,计算机编程语言的发展历史可以追溯到上世纪80年代。当时,大连理工大学成立了计算机科学与技术系,开始了计算机编程语言的研究和教学工作。

    [ 2024-05-27 05:11:07 ]
  • 椭圆的周长计算公式附图

    椭圆是一种经典的几何图形,它具有独特的美学价值和数学意义。在现代科学和工程领域中,椭圆广泛应用于天文学、地球物理学、电子工程、计算机图形学等多个领域。本文将介绍椭圆的周长计算公式及其附图,希望能为读者提供一些有用的知识和启示。一、椭圆的定义和性质

    [ 2024-05-27 04:59:33 ]
  • 计算空间复杂度:从程序角度出发

    随着计算机技术的不断发展,我们的软件需求也越来越高,对于程序的性能要求也越来越高。在程序的性能优化中,空间复杂度是一个非常重要的指标。那么,什么是空间复杂度?如何计算空间复杂度呢?本文将从程序角度出发,为大家详细介绍空间复杂度的计算方法。一、什么是空间复杂度?

    [ 2024-05-27 04:48:19 ]
  • 计算机a级是一级吗_如何培养孩子的创造力和创新能力?

    创造力和创新能力是当今社会越来越重要的能力,尤其是在科技和经济领域。而这些能力的培养也是从小开始的。那么,如何培养孩子的创造力和创新能力呢?一、提供多样化的学习环境孩子们的成长需要一个多元化的环境。可以让孩子接触到不同的事物和人,了解不同的文化和背景,拓宽视野,激发创造力。

    [ 2024-05-27 04:38:14 ]
  • 广东省天花吊顶计算规则

    随着建筑业的发展,天花吊顶已经成为了现代建筑设计中不可或缺的一部分。在广东省,天花吊顶的应用越来越广泛,其装修效果也越来越受到人们的喜爱。然而,在进行天花吊顶的施工之前,需要进行计算规划,以确保施工的准确性和安全性。本文将介绍广东省天花吊顶计算规则,帮助读者更好地了解天花吊顶的施工流程和规范。一、天花吊顶的种类

    [ 2024-05-27 04:02:19 ]